Sulfur poisoning mechanism of three way catalytic converter

2013 
Combining a detailed catalytic surface reaction mechanism with noble metal and promoter elementary reactions,a new three way catalytic reaction mechanism was established.Based on the new mechanism,steady condition numerical simulation was carried out,and the change of light off temperatures and conversion efficiency with various SO2 contents was gotten.By grey relational analysis,the relational grade between conversion efficiency and SO2 content was gotten.And,the result showed that SO2 content was the most important influence on C3H6 and NOx conversion efficiency.This provides an important reference to the improvement of activity design of TWC,and may provide guidance for the condition design and optimization of a catalytic converter.
